The Ultimate Guide to Hiring an App Developer for Seamless Integration with Data Research Tools and Enhanced User Engagement

Hiring an app developer who can effectively integrate your app with data research tools while maximizing user engagement is essential for delivering a robust, scalable, and user-friendly product. This guide highlights the key features and qualifications you should prioritize to ensure your developer can handle complex data workflows and create captivating user experiences.


1. Expertise in API Integration with Data Research Tools

Seamless integration with your data research ecosystem hinges on a developer's ability to work deeply with APIs. Whether you use platforms like Zigpoll, Tableau, or custom analytics tools, your developer must excel at designing, consuming, and managing APIs.

Must-have skills:

  • Proficiency in RESTful APIs, GraphQL, Webhooks, and other integration protocols.
  • Strong knowledge of authentication methods, including OAuth 2.0, API keys, and JWT.
  • Experience implementing real-time data synchronization and handling rate limits.
  • Robust error handling and data parsing capabilities.

Check if the candidate has hands-on experience integrating with your specific research tools or similar platforms to guarantee smooth data flow and interoperability.


2. Advanced Data Handling and Visualization Capabilities

An app that effectively handles, stores, and presents data will keep users engaged and informed. Your developer should be skilled in managing complex data structures and transforming raw research data into actionable insights.

Focus areas:

  • Expertise in SQL (MySQL, PostgreSQL) and NoSQL (MongoDB, Firebase) databases.
  • Implementation of caching layers and efficient data synchronization to improve performance.
  • Proficiency with data visualization libraries such as D3.js, Chart.js, and Highcharts.
  • Designing interactive dashboards and custom reports tailored for your research audience.

Effective visualization paired with real-time data integration encourages ongoing user interaction and trust.


3. Cross-Platform Development for Consistent User Experience

To reach your audience wherever they are, select a developer experienced in cross-platform frameworks like React Native, Flutter, or Xamarin. This ensures your app works smoothly on iOS, Android, and web platforms.

Benefits to verify:

  • Consistent UI/UX across multiple devices.
  • Single codebase reducing development and maintenance time.
  • Efficient handling of data-intensive features and integrations across platforms.

Look for portfolios showcasing successful cross-platform projects with complex data integrations.


4. Strong UI/UX Design Sense Tailored to Data-Driven Apps

User engagement depends heavily on intuitive, accessible design, especially when your app displays complex research data.

What to evaluate:

  • Experience translating wireframes into high-quality, responsive interfaces.
  • Understanding of accessibility standards (WCAG) and responsive design principles.
  • Ability to design seamless user journeys including onboarding, navigation, and feedback loops.
  • Integration of user behavior analytics tools (e.g., Google Analytics, Mixpanel) for data-driven UX refinements.

Great UI/UX ensures your research data is approachable and actionable, enhancing user retention.


5. Clear Communication and Team Collaboration Skills

Collaboration between developers, researchers, and product managers is vital for integrating data research tools effectively.

Key traits:

  • Transparent and proactive communication about progress and challenges.
  • Willingness to ask clarifying questions to understand research goals deeply.
  • Experience using project management tools like Jira, Trello, Slack, or Microsoft Teams.
  • Openness to iterative feedback and agile workflows.

Strong communication enhances alignment and ensures that technical solutions fit your business needs.


6. Security and Privacy Expertise to Protect Sensitive Research Data

Handling research data often involves sensitive or personal information, making security paramount.

Essential security proficiencies:

  • Encryption standards like SSL/TLS for data in transit and at rest.
  • Implementing multi-factor authentication (MFA) and secure authorization methods.
  • Compliance with privacy regulations such as GDPR, CCPA, and HIPAA when applicable.
  • Conducting security audits and vulnerability assessments.

Prioritize developers with a proven track record in developing secure data-centric applications.


7. Proven Ability to Deliver Scalable, Maintainable, and Modular Code

Your app should evolve with growing research demands and user bases without costly rewrites or downtime.

What to confirm:

  • Mastery of clean, modular, and maintainable code practices.
  • Use of version control systems like Git and CI/CD pipelines.
  • Experience deploying on cloud platforms such as AWS, Microsoft Azure, or Google Cloud.
  • Demonstrated history of supporting and updating live applications.

Scalability and maintainability reduce long-term costs and keep your app future-proof.


8. Data-Driven Mindset to Enhance User Engagement

The best developers don't just build apps—they leverage data insights to continuously optimize user experience.

Key qualities:

  • Skilled in integrating analytics tools like Google Analytics, Firebase, or Mixpanel.
  • Ability to interpret user behavior data and implement features like personalized content or push notifications.
  • Experience running A/B tests and using performance metrics to identify and fix UX pain points.

A data-informed approach ensures your app evolves to maximize user satisfaction and retention.


9. Flexibility with Diverse Technologies and Research Integration Tools

Research environments often involve numerous tools and technologies — from Python scripts to statistical software like R or SPSS.

Desired flexibility:

  • Ability to integrate with a wide range of platforms and data formats (CSV, JSON, XML).
  • Familiarity with middleware, ETL (Extract, Transform, Load) processes, and automation tools.
  • Willingness to learn and work with custom SDKs or less common APIs.

This adaptability minimizes integration delays and accelerates development velocity.


10. Verified References and Client Testimonials

Finally, validating a developer’s past performance is crucial for risk mitigation.

Best practices:

  • Request in-depth case studies and conduct reference checks focusing on integration projects.
  • Review public code repositories like GitHub and professional profiles on LinkedIn.
  • Assess whether the developer’s working style aligns with your organizational culture and objectives.

Thorough vetting ensures you hire a partner you can rely on throughout the app lifecycle.


Bonus: Leveraging Zigpoll for Real-Time User Engagement

Incorporating live polling and feedback through platforms like Zigpoll can dramatically boost engagement.

Ensure your developer can:

  • Seamlessly integrate Zigpoll’s API and UI components.
  • Architect user flows that collect insights without interrupting experience.
  • Sync Zigpoll data with your app’s analytics dashboards.

This capability adds dynamic interaction opportunities, increasing your app’s value to end users.


Conclusion

To hire an app developer who can deliver seamless integration with your data research tools and enhance user engagement, prioritize candidates with strong API integration skills, advanced data handling and visualization expertise, cross-platform development experience, and a keen eye for UX/UI design. Coupled with communication skills, security awareness, and a data-driven mindset, these attributes ensure your app meets current needs and adapts to future challenges.

Start your search by focusing on these core features, and you’ll be well on your way to building a data-powered, engaging app that drives research success.


Ready to elevate your app with seamless data integration and interactive features? Discover how Zigpoll can help you incorporate real-time polling and surveys to boost user engagement today!

Start surveying for free.

Try our no-code surveys that visitors actually answer.

Questions or Feedback?

We are always ready to hear from you.